Affiliate management software: features, benefits and 12 top tools

Affiliate management software for smooth affiliate marketing programs

Affiliate marketing is a marketing model in which third-party partners promote a company’s products to their network. These affiliates receive commissions for any purchases new customers make as a result of their referral.

To run successful programs, affiliate managers need a system for tracking referrals and enabling sales. That’s where affiliate management software can come in.

In this article, you’ll learn about 12 top affiliate management software solutions and their benefits. You’ll also discover how to use your CRM as an affiliate management system.


What is affiliate management software?

Affiliate management software helps companies of all sizes conduct affiliate marketing – a type of channel sales.

The software helps teams track, manage and optimize referral programs. It achieves this by automating key processes, streaming workflows and providing detailed analytics.


What are the benefits of an affiliate management system?

You need a system in place to run a comprehensive affiliate marketing operation like Pipedrive’s affiliate program.

Here are the major benefits of using a robust affiliate management system:

  • Improving efficiency by streamlining operations. Affiliate management software saves time by automating key tasks like calculating commissions and making affiliate payouts. It also streamlines landing page creation, referral link or coupon sharing and performance tracking.

  • Supporting compliance and preventing fraud. The software helps companies manage risk by detecting fraudulent activity and ensuring compliance across an affiliate network. It tracks and verifies transactions, flagging suspicious activity through fraud detection alerts.

  • Retaining high-performing affiliates. Many platforms include features for tracking affiliate progress and identifying top performers. Customized partner dashboards, unique bonus structures and built-in email and chat functionality help keep affiliates engaged.

  • Boosting visibility and control for affiliate managers. Just like a sales leader managing a team of sales reps, affiliate managers need to oversee their affiliates’ sales activity. Affiliate management systems provide visibility and control with centralized dashboards and real-time performance monitoring.

  • Enabling affiliate programs to scale. Affiliate management software helps companies manage multiple affiliates and campaigns with features like automated communications and streamlined commission calculations. Advanced tracking and segmentation functionality allows program managers to optimize campaigns for growing affiliate networks.


What are the top features to look for in affiliate marketing management software?

The best solutions support the following aspects of affiliate program management:

Tracking referrals and conversions

Affiliate tracking software ensures accurate referral attribution by monitoring affiliate-driven traffic and conversions.

Automating workflows and processes

The tools streamline routine tasks like onboarding, campaign management and commission calculations.

Supporting affiliate growth

Programs can scale effectively due to features like self-registration, personalized invitations and affiliate segmentation.

Processing payments and payouts

Platforms integrate with payment gateways like Stripe and PayPal to ensure timely and accurate commission payouts.

Enabling customization and integrating with other systems

Built-in integrations, APIs and white-label options enable users to create a tailored platform experience.

Real-time monitoring and reporting

Live performance tracking provides data-driven insights to help managers optimize affiliate marketing campaigns.


Now you’ve learned the software features to look for, let’s look at the 12 best affiliate management platforms.

The 12 best affiliate management platforms

Here are the 12 best affiliate management tools and a summary of their standout features.

App

Standout features

Refersion

  • Automated affiliate recruitment and onboarding

  • Real-time conversion tracking

  • Seamless e-commerce integrations

UpPromote

  • Affiliate marketplace with auto-approval

  • Multi-tier commission support

  • Built-in email and messaging tools

Affiliatly

  • Customizable referral tracking

  • Flexible commission structures

  • Simple dashboard and reporting

Rewardful

  • Subscription-based commission tracking

  • Integrations with popular payment gateways (e.g., Stripe, Paddle)

  • Customizable affiliate tiers

Partnerstack

  • Flexible referral links

  • Automated payment processing

  • Support for white-label customization

FirstPromoter

  • Advanced tracking for SaaS metrics

  • Integrations with SaaS billing platforms

  • Self-serve affiliate portal

Everflow

  • Multi-channel partner management

  • Advanced reporting and attribution

  • Support for white-label customization

Post Affiliate Pro

  • Scalable affiliate tracking

  • Customizable commission structures

  • Mobile app for affiliate management

Tune

  • Cross-channel marketing support

  • Flexible pricing and payouts

  • Advanced fraud prevention

LeadDyno

  • User-friendly dashboard and interface

  • Automated affiliate onboarding and communication

  • Scalable pricing plans

Tapfiliate

  • Seamless integration with e-commerce platforms

  • Customizable referral links and coupons

  • Advanced reporting and real-time tracking

AffiliateWP

  • Built-in WordPress integration

  • Simple commission structures

  • User-friendly affiliate portal


Let’s look at these tools and their most helpful features in greater detail.

Best affiliate management software for e-commerce businesses

For businesses making online sales, affiliate management software typically integrates with e-commerce platforms like Shopify and WooCommerce.

Management platforms also provide tools for tracking referrals, managing discount codes and streamlining affiliate sales.

Here are three comprehensive affiliate management platforms for e-commerce businesses.

Refersion

Affiliate management software Refersion


Refersion provides affiliate program management support for e-commerce businesses through the following features:

  • Automated affiliate recruitment and onboarding. The platform enables program leads to automate the entire signup and approval process to streamline affiliate recruitment and onboarding.

  • Real-time conversion tracking. The software provides up-to-the-minute sales data, allowing companies to monitor the performance of their referral in real time.

  • Seamless e-commerce integrations. Refersion integrates with popular platforms like Shopify, allowing businesses to track affiliate sales directly from their existing store.

The platform also includes SKU-level tracking, which enables businesses to monitor affiliate-driven sales of specific products.

UpPromote

Affiliate management software UpPromote


UpPromote helps e-commerce businesses run successful affiliate management programs through the following features:

  • Affiliate marketplace with auto-approval. UpPromote allows affiliate networks to scale quickly by providing a marketplace where unlimited affiliates can join the program automatically.

  • Multi-tier commission support. The platform includes support for commission structures that allow companies to reward affiliates for the performance of other affiliates they refer to the program.

  • Built-in email and messaging tools. The software includes email and messaging systems for program leads to communicate with affiliates easily and keep them engaged.

The platform also supports customized onboarding flows, enabling businesses to create tailored welcome messages and training materials for new affiliate partners.

Affiliatly

Affiliate management software Affiliatly


Affiliatly includes a wide range of functionality to support affiliate marketing in e-commerce businesses, including:

  • Customizable referral tracking. The platform provides unique coupon codes and referral links for tracking sales connected to specific campaigns.

  • Flexible commission structures. Affiliatly offers flexible options for setting commission rates, including flat fee, percentage-based and tiered commissions.

  • Simple dashboard and reporting. The software includes a user-friendly dashboard that provides visibility of key program metrics and access to performance reports.

The platform also includes email automation functionality. Program leads can use this feature to send commission updates and performance insights to affiliates directly from the platform.

Download Your Sales and Marketing Strategy Guide

Grow your business with our step-by-step guide (and template) for a combined sales and marketing strategy.

Best affiliate program management software for SaaS businesses

Affiliate management solutions for SaaS businesses offer subscription-based tracking for affiliate partner programs.

The software typically includes integrations with billing platforms like Stripe and features that help track recurring revenue from referrals.

Here are three examples of robust affiliate marketing solutions for SaaS businesses.

Rewardful

Affiliate management software Rewardful


Rewardful helps SaaS businesses run successful affiliate management programs through the following features:

  • Subscription-based commission tracking. This feature allows affiliates to earn commissions on recurring subscriptions rather than one-off purchases.

  • Integrations with popular payment gateways (e.g., Stripe, Paddle). The software allows companies to track and pay commissions based on subscriptions and renewals by integrating with popular subscription billing platforms.

  • Customizable affiliate tiers. This feature enables companies to pay different commission rates to affiliate partners based on their performance.

The platform also includes coupon code tracking, allowing businesses to attribute sales to affiliates when customers don’t use a referral link.

PartnerStack

Affiliate management software PartnerStack


PartnerStack provides affiliate program management support for SaaS businesses through the following features:

  • Flexible referral links. Companies can give affiliate partners unique referral links or allow them to create their own custom URLs.

  • Automated payment processing. This feature streamlines the payment process and ensures companies pay affiliates accurately and on time.

  • Support for white-label customization. SaaS companies can create a branded experience for affiliates by offering partners a portal with their own branding.

The platform also includes partner segmentation, enabling program leads to categorize affiliates on factors like performance and region. Managers can use this knowledge to tailor affiliate incentives and communications.

FirstPromoter

Affiliate management software FirstPromoter


FirstPromoter includes a wide range of functionality to support affiliate marketing in SaaS businesses, including:

  • Advanced tracking for SaaS metrics. FirstPromoter tracks referrals based on SaaS metrics like trial signups, subscription upgrades and churn rates.

  • Integration with popular SaaS billing platforms. The software integrates with Stripe, Paddle and other popular payment systems to automate commission payouts.

  • Self-serve affiliate portal. Affiliates can track their performance, view commissions and access promotion materials independently from a user-friendly dashboard.

The platform also supports custom referral landing pages, which means each affiliate can have a personalized URL to share with their network online.

Best affiliate management platform for large or multi-channel programs

Affiliate management marketing tools that support large or multi-channel programs usually include:

  • Multi-channel tracking

  • Custom sales reporting

  • Sophisticated API integrations

These enterprise-level platforms allow businesses to manage multiple referral programs and track conversions across various marketing channels (e.g., social media, SEO, email, etc.).

Here are three comprehensive affiliate management solutions for large or multi-channel programs.

Everflow

Affiliate management software Everflow


Everflow includes a wide range of functionality to support large and multi-channel affiliate management programs, including:

  • Multi-channel partner management. The software allows marketing teams to manage multiple campaigns across various marketing channels (e.g., paid advertising, social media, etc.)

  • Advanced reporting and attribution. Granular insights into campaign performance help managers track the impact of every affiliate channel, device and customer touchpoint.

  • Support for white-label customization. Companies can offer affiliate partners a fully customized experience, including a branded affiliate portal.

The platform also includes rule-based fraud protection, automatically detecting and blocking suspicious activity.

Post Affiliate Pro

Affiliate management software Post Affiliate Pro


Post Affiliate Pro provides affiliate management support for large or multi-channel programs through the following features:

  • Scalable affiliate tracking. The software can track large-scale affiliate networks, including sub-affiliates (who other affiliates refer to the program).

  • Customizable commission structures. Companies can set up sales compensation plans for each affiliate network, including flat-rate and percentage-based payment models.

  • Mobile app for affiliate management. Mobile apps for iOS and Android allow affiliates to engage with the program on the go.

The platform also offers custom tracking domains, allowing companies to issue affiliates with branded links instead of generic referral URLs.

Tune

Affiliate management software Tune


Tune helps companies run large or multi-channel affiliate management programs through the following features:

  • Cross-channel marketing support. Companies can track all their marketing efforts – including affiliate marketing – in one place.

  • Flexible pricing and payouts. The software includes support for customized commission structures and payment schedules to suit different groups of affiliates.

  • Advanced fraud prevention. Tune includes built-in tools for detecting and preventing fraudulent activity within affiliate programs.

The platform also provides deep analytics with multi-touch attributions, allowing program leads to track affiliate-driven customer journeys across multiple interactions.

Best affiliate manager software for small businesses and beginners

Software for small businesses, startups and business owners new to affiliate marketing focuses on ease of use. Platforms often include simple payout processing and user-friendly dashboards.

Here are three comprehensive affiliate management software solutions for small businesses.

LeadDyno

Affiliate management software LeadDyno


LeadDyno provides affiliate program management support for small businesses and beginners through the following features:

  • User-friendly dashboard and interface. The software’s simplified interface provides new affiliate managers with easy-to-understand tracking and marketing reporting tools.

  • Automated affiliate onboarding and communication. Companies can automatically send affiliates welcome messages, sign-up links, and promotional material.

  • Scalable pricing plans. The platform offers tiered pricing, with a basic plan that companies can upgrade from as their affiliate program grows.

The platform also includes on-click affiliate link generation, helping new affiliates start promoting a product or service immediately.

Tapfiliate

Affiliate management software Tapfiliate


Tapfiliate helps small businesses and beginners run successful affiliate management programs through the following features:

  • Easy-to-use onboarding tools. Tapfiliate’s beginner-friendly affiliate onboarding tools allow small businesses to quickly set up and train new efforts.

  • Customizable referral links and coupons. Affiliate managers can generate personalized referral links and coupon codes to track affiliates’ sales.

  • Advanced reporting and real-time tracking. The software delivers data-driven analytics to help businesses monitor affiliate performance and optimize campaigns.

The platform also includes built-in social media sharing, helping affiliates promote links on social channels like Facebook and Instagram.

AffiliateWP

Affiliate management software AffiliateWP


AffiliateWP includes a wide range of functionality to support affiliate marketing in small businesses, including:

  • Built-in WordPress integration. A plug-in for the WordPress content management system (CMS), AffiliateWP software makes it easy for affiliates to share referral links from blogs and websites.

  • Simple commission structures. Affiliate managers can use the software’s straightforward interface to set up simple affiliate commission structures.

  • User-friendly affiliate portal. The platform includes an intuitive platform for affiliates, helping them track their performance and stay engaged with the program.

The platform also offers automated affiliate registration and approval workflows, enabling smooth onboarding for new affiliates.

4 best practices for implementing affiliate program management software

There are certain steps to ensure affiliate management software has a positive impact.

Here are four best practices for implementing affiliate management software.

1. Train staff and affiliates to ensure smooth onboarding

Effective onboarding is critical for ensuring internal teams and affiliates use the platform effectively.

It’s important to train internal staff on the software’s functionality. Ensure employees know how to use it to monitor campaigns, manage affiliate relationships and track performance metrics.

For affiliates, provide clear, easy-to-follow tutorials or guides to help them get started. Offer guidance on how to track links and use the platform to its full potential.

Providing this training can help ensure a smooth onboarding process. It can also create a positive first impression with new affiliates.

2. Make the most of features that improve efficiency

The features that streamline sales processes and drive efficiency are among the most valuable.

Many platforms automate repetitive tasks like referral tracking, commission calculations and payouts. These automations save time, improve accuracy and free team members to focus on strategic initiatives.

Once you’re up and running with new affiliate management software, be sure to learn about its full potential functionality to maximize its use.

Download Your Guide to Sales Performance Measurement

The must-read guide for any sales manager trying to track, forecast and minimize risk. Learn how to scale sales with data-backed decisions.

3. Measure performance regularly to track campaign success

As with any sales and marketing activity, it’s important to measure your efforts against key performance indicators (KPIs).

As you’ve seen, affiliate management software makes it easy to track popular sales metrics. These include KPIs like click-through rates (CTR), conversion rates and affiliate-driven revenue.

Aim to set these metrics up in your affiliate management software promptly and start measuring sales performance regularly. You should be able to access most of the data you need from your dashboard.

Familiarize yourself with the software’s built-in reporting tools. These features can help you evaluate your program performance and make informed decisions about next steps.

4. Optimize campaigns for continuous improvement

Affiliate marketing is, in essence, a sales opportunity – one that is continually evolving and expanding. In a recent survey, 28% of marketers stated that a unique strength of affiliate marketing was the new and innovative partners entering the channel.

Affiliate marketing platforms can help you make the most of this opportunity. They highlight ways to optimize your program and boost sales.

For example, the software can help you identify top-performing affiliates. You may then work to strengthen your relationship with these individuals through personalized communication and attractive sales incentives.

The tools also provide data-driven insight that might inspire other optimizations. For example, you could experiment with different commission structures or try different referral methods (e.g., using custom coupon codes).

How to use Pipedrive to run an affiliate management program

You can use a CRM like Pipedrive as an alternative affiliate management system.

Pipedrive’s own affiliates team uses the software to double the number of applications it can process.

Gintare Pratuseviciute, Pipedrive’s Affiliate Manager, says:

Previously, some communications were manual and could sometimes be inconsistent. Now, everything is centralized, making our workflow much smoother and more efficient.


The software’s Automations feature lets you streamline affiliate management operations. This functionality frees the team to focus on strategic initiatives like driving program growth.

Affiliate management software Pipedrive automations

.

Note: Pipedrive’s Campaigns tool also offers support for the affiliate management process, allowing teams to send bulk emails effortlessly and maintain consistent contact with affiliates.


Using your CRM as an affiliate management system is a great way to get the most from your existing tech stack. With everything in one place, teams can collaborate across marketing initiatives and access all the data they need.

The state of sales and marketing 2024

Discover key statistics about sales and marketing

Affiliate management software FAQs


Final thoughts

Affiliate marketing software can help companies of all sizes run efficient and successful affiliate marketing programs.

Through automations and features like real-time referral tracking, the software supports operational and strategic affiliate marketing efforts.

Companies can also use a CRM like Pipedrive can serve as an alternative affiliate marketing system.

Sign up for a free 14-day trial to see how Pipedrive can help you streamline your affiliate marketing operations.

Driving business growth

Driving business growth